The opportunity

This new role provides a wonderful opportunity to work in the education sector delivering industry-focused skills and knowledge. The role will provide specialist technical support and leadership for the 3D workshop; an area which includes a wide range of resources such as laser cutters, 3D printers, wood turning lathes, drills and routers. Working within the college technical team and alongside academics, the role will be instrumental in developing and improving our students’ ability to successfully understand and challenge the world around us. 

This role will include line managing a diverse and highly skilled team of technical staff, while ensuring safe and effective use of resources within the department. You will work with other technical staff to ensure a good service delivery level is maintained, and will lead student inductions and workshops and assist students in specialist technical processes.

London College of Communication is a pioneering world leader in creative communications education. With the communications sector constantly evolving at a rapid speed, we work at the cutting edge of new thinking and developments to prepare our students for successful careers in the creative industries of the future. Our course provision reflects the breadth of expertise housed within the most diverse creative agency including: journalism, advertising, PR and publishing; photography; film, television and sound; communications and media; graphic communication; spatial communication; design cultures and interactive and visual communication.
